Khanyar student ‘turned militant’ detained on return

KT NEWS SERVICE. Dated: 12/3/2018 12:22:12 PM

SRINAGAR, Dec 2: Ehtisham Bilal, a missing student of Khanyar locality here, who had purportedly joined militant ranks was detained by the police, his family said.
"He (my son) returned home but police arrived here and detained him. He (my son) was bleeding," the father of the student told the media. "Please take him to the hospital first," he pleaded.
Ehtishaam had gone missing on October 28 from his hostel at Sharda University in Greater Noida, nearly a month after he was assaulted during a group clash at the varsity between Indian and Afghani students.
In the purported audio message, the missing student had pledged allegiance to Islamic State militant group.
His family had made a fervent appeal to him to return home.
Meanwhile, police said on Twitter an individual (name withheld) has been brought back "to the mainstream". It did not identify the person or his address.
"With the help of family and police an individual (name withheld) has been brought back to the mainstream. Further details shall follow," police said on Twitter.
